Waste Management System by Using IoT

Abstract

Solid waste management is one of the major aspect which has to be considered in terms of making urban area environment healthier. The common dustbins placed by the municipal corporation are leading number of health, environmental and social issues. Various causes are like improper dustbin placement in city, improper system of collecting waste by City Corporation, and more specifically people are not aware enough to use dustbins in proper way. These various major causes are leading serious problems like, an unhygienic condition, air pollution and unhealthy environment creating health disease. Up till now, research has been carried out by developing a Software Applications for indicating dustbin status, another by shortest part method for garbage collecting vehicles by integrating RFID ,GSM, GIS system but no active efforts has been taken paying attention towards managing such waste in atomized way. Considering all these major factors, a smart solid waste management system is designed that will check status and give alert of dustbin fullness and more significantly system has a feature to literate people to use dustbin properly and to literate people to use dustbin properly and to automatically sense and clean garbage present outside the dustbin. Thus presented solution achieves smart solid waste management system. by M.
